Samsung Galaxy Tab S11 Ultra: How to Adjust Screen Timeout Settings

Accessing Settings

  • ⚙️ Open the Settings application on your Samsung Galaxy Tab S11 Ultra to begin.

Navigating to Display Options

  • 🖱️ In the left-hand menu of the Settings, scroll down and locate the 'Display' option.
  • 👆 Tap on 'Display' to access the screen-related settings.

Adjusting Screen Timeout

  • ⏱️ Within the Display settings, scroll down to find the 'Screen Timeout' option.
  • 👆 Tap on 'Screen Timeout' to view the available duration choices.
  • ⏳ Select your preferred screen timeout duration, with options ranging from shorter to longer intervals, up to 10 minutes.

Confirming Changes

  • ✅ Once you tap your desired duration, it will be immediately marked, and the change is automatically saved.
  • 💡 Your tablet screen will now stay active for the selected period of inactivity before turning off.
